Inspection, from the raw materials to be used to the finished product as per the requirements and standards set and agreed between the customer and the company. Our basis of inspection is the drawing given to us from our design department with all the necessary data of requirement, as agreed. Our products are galvanized lighting poles such as street lighting poles, high mast poles, guard rail posts and beams and all types of lighting poles and also we inspect galvanizing results of materials fabricated outside of the company such as trolleys and any materials, etc…. Our inspection starts from raw materials such as hot rolled coil and the accessories to be used from our store department. Next, the production processes such as de-coiling, shearing, folding, welding, fabrication (as per the drawing required) of hot rolled coil, galvanizing processes and finally the pre-delivery inspection of the finished product. We are careful in checking every steps such as the dimension to be process when de-coiling and shearing, the angle and appearance of fold, the thickness and the appearance of welding of folded coil, the fabrication of the pole, the galvanizing processes such as degreasing, rinsing, pickling, fluxing, drying and galvanizing; and finally, inspection before loading the product to make sure it’s in transferable and acceptable condition; and all steps are with written reports and documents. Every process to another should have transfer slip sign by inspector before transferring to another or else, not transferable. Any processes and results not conforming to the drawing are subject to “hold” until repaired to acceptable tolerances and if not then, we are entitled to reject the materials or product and make non-conformity report and submit it to our head of section for finalization. All steps of our inspection from the raw materials used to the finished product are with written reports.
